Knee ACL injury Treatment in Bandra. An ACL (anterior cruciate ligament) injury is a tear or sprain of the ACL, one of the key ligaments that help stabilize your knee. It is commonly seen in athletes involved in sports that require sudden stops, changes in direction, or jumping, like soccer, basketball, or skiing. Symptoms: A loud "pop" or a feeling of the knee "giving out" at the time of injury. Severe pain and inability to continue activity. Swelling that usually develops within a few hours. Limited range of motion and difficulty bearing weight on the affected leg. Instability in the knee, especially during movements like turning or pivoting. Diagnosis: Physical examination with specific tests to assess ligament stability. MRI or X-ray to confirm the extent of the injury and check for associated damage (e.g., meniscus tears). Treatment: Rest, ice, compression, and elevation (RICE) immediately after injury to manage swelling and pain. Physical therapy to restore strength, flexibility, and knee stability. Surgery may be required for complete ACL tears, especially in athletes or active individuals. Reconstruction involves using a graft to replace the damaged ligament. Rehabilitation after surgery can take several months, with gradual return to sports or high-impact activities.
